Get in Touch** The Hyundai repair market servicing Burr Oak, MI, is characterized by limited internal options but adequate coverage through a short commute to neighboring Sturgis and Three Rivers. The market is bifurcated: * **Dealership Network:** Residents have access to two primary dealerships: a multi-brand dealer (Graff Chevy Buick) for convenience and basic warranty work, and a dedicated Hyundai franchise (Three Rivers Hyundai) for comprehensive, manufacturer-specific service. This provides choice for warranty and complex electronic repairs. * **Independent Shops:** Highly-rated independents like Muffler Man of Sturgis fill the crucial niche for out-of-warranty repairs, offering significant cost savings on labor for mechanical work like GDI services and turbo repairs, while maintaining high quality and personal service. **Competition Level:** Moderate. While there are no head-to-head Hyundai specialists within Burr Oak, the surrounding area offers a healthy mix of providers, ensuring residents are not forced to use a single option. **Typical Pricing:** Pricing follows standard industry tiers. Dealerships command the highest labor rates ($125-$150+/hour), reflecting their factory training and overhead. Independent shops offer more competitive rates ($95-$125/hour), making them the preferred choice for post-warranty ownership. For specialized services like GDI carbon cleaning, expect quotes starting around $400, while complex warranty work like a Theta II engine replacement would be covered at $0 cost to the customer if approved.

In Burr Oak, common issues include problems related to our climate, such as early corrosion on undercarriage components from winter road salt and wear on suspension parts from rural road conditions. For specific models, Theta II engine concerns (in certain 2011-2019 models) and electrical sensor failures are also frequent repair items we address.
Look for a shop with ASE-certified technicians, especially those with specific Hyundai or Asian-import experience. In our rural area, check for strong local word-of-mouth recommendations and online reviews from St. Joseph County residents, and verify the shop uses quality diagnostic tools and genuine or OEM parts for repairs.
Seek a local Burr Oak-area service for all routine maintenance (oil changes, brakes, tires), most check engine light diagnostics, and non-warranty repairs for convenience and often lower labor rates. For complex computer updates or active factory warranty work, the dealership may still be necessary.
Labor rates in Burr Oak are typically more competitive than in larger cities like Kalamazoo or South Bend. However, parts availability can sometimes cause minor delays, potentially impacting cost if expedited shipping is needed. A trustworthy local shop will provide transparent estimates upfront.
The combination of seasonal potholes, gravel road dust, and heavy winter salting means you should prioritize more frequent undercarriage inspections, tire rotations/alignments, and brake service. This proactive maintenance helps prevent premature wear on suspension, brake lines, and body components specific to our area.
